2002 Grilled Beef Burgers

One serving (1 burger) equals 351 calories, 13 g fat (5 g saturated fat), 40 mg cholesterol, 530 mg sodium, 30 g carbohydrate, 2 g fiber, 29 g protein.
Diabetic Exchanges: 3 lean meat, 2 starch, 1/2 fat.

Ingredients
- 2 egg whites
- 2/3 cup fat-free evaporated milk
- 1 cup (4 ounces) shredded reduced-fat cheddar cheese
- 1/2 cup dry bread crumbs
- 1/4 cup chopped onion
- 1 teaspoon prepared mustard
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/8 teaspoon pepper
- 1-1/2 pounds lean ground beef (90% lean)
- 8 multigrain hamburger buns, split
- 8 lettuce leaves
- 8 tomato slices
Preparation
Step 1
In a large bowl, combine the first eight ingredients. Crumble beef over mixture and mix well. Shape into eight patties.
Using long-handled tongs, moisten a paper towel with cooking oil and lightly coat the grill rack. Grill burgers, uncovered, over medium heat or broil 4 in. from the heat for 5-6 minutes on each side or until a meat thermometer reads 160° and juices run clear. Serve on buns with lettuce and tomato. Yield: 8 servings.
